Overall verdict

  • Obfuscation: A User's Guide for Privacy and Protest by Finn Brunton and Helen Nissenbaum is a well-regarded, concise book that thoughtfully explores obfuscation as a strategy for protecting privacy against surveillance and data collection, making it a valuable read for anyone interested in digital privacy ethics and tactics.

Why this product is good

  • Written by respected scholars Finn Brunton and Helen Nissenbaum, lending academic credibility to the subject
  • Offers a clear conceptual framework and practical vocabulary for understanding obfuscation as a privacy tactic
  • Balances theory with real-world examples, from ad blockers to identity masking techniques
  • Short and accessible, making complex privacy concepts approachable for general readers
  • Addresses the ethical and political dimensions of privacy resistance, not just the technical ones
  • Published by MIT Press, a reputable academic publisher
